QuoteTimbaland Teams With Dr. Dre To Introduce Detroit MC Earl Hayeshttp://www.mtv.com/news/articles/1627866/20091208/timbaland.jhtml?utm_source=feedburner&utm_medium=feed&utm_campaign=Feed%3A+MTVNewsLatest+%28MTV+News+Latest+Headlines%29The O.D.: A Mixtape Daily Exclusive Tim is teaming up with a music heavyweight to bring you another newcomer.It doesn't get any bigger than this: Timbaland and fellow super-producer Dr. Dre are joining forces on an upcoming project. "I got two hip-hop artists, believe it or not,"Tim said Monday, running down what's coming up for him besides his just-released Timbaland Presents: Shock Value II."One is this guy me and Akon signed, Billy Blue.The other one, I think people gonna wanna know about.Me and Dre just signed him, this guy named Earl Hayes from Detroit.Incredible storyteller. Incredible. Reminds me of how B.I.G. tells his stories." Timbo explained that Earl Hayes has been around for a while and no one brought him to the table. "He kind of was around the table," Tim said."He wrote some of Dre's Detox — if Dre ever is gonna do it — but he wrote a lot of that for Dre.He's just been around the camp. I knew him from my homeboy, so he's been around both camps.Me and Dre both think he's a crazy artist. So we said, 'Let's do him together.' "

http://www.nappyafro.com/2009/09/28/various-artistsmusic-inspired-by-more-than-a-game-ost/Earl Hayes; Go Hard (Produced by Jerome Harmon)Continuing with the theme of persistence and determination,Earl Hayes delivers a track in motivational style about pushing on and not stopping when met with opposition.The track’s production from Jerome Harmon, who also contributed to “Venus vs. Mars” on Jay-Z’s The Blueprint 3,is a synth filled, organ driven beat that pushes and supplements Earl Hayes’ lyrics and subject matter to a higher level.
